Job summary
Rightcare Barnsley is a Single Point of Access, Transfer of Care Hub and Clinical Advisory Service based in Barnsley, we work collaboratively with Barnsley Hospital, SWYT Community Services, Barnsley ICB, Local Authority and Primary Care services.
Due to retirement, we need a Registered Nurse to join the well-established team of Nurses and Call Operators to support our work within Barnsley.
Our role includes preventing avoidable admissions and supporting early discharge out of the hospital. The RightCare services are a key element of Urgent and Emergency Care delivery, we are a highly regarded, dynamic team with an established reputation.
RightCare is operational seven days a week, 12 hours a day between 8am 8pm.
This is a very exciting opportunity, for experienced Registered Nurses to join our continually expanding service and be involved in its ongoing development.
Main duties of the job
As a Registered Nurse you will work in the RightCare call centre based at the Kendray Hospital site. You will give clinical advice to referrers, assess and triage patients, make onwards referrals to the correct level of care. You will work closely with Virtual Wards, Neighbourhood Nursing services, Yorkshire Ambulance Service, Community Services, Adult Social Care, Care Homes and Barnsley Hospital services such as SDEC and the Emergency Department. You will have the opportunity to be involved in the design and delivery of new initiatives from the onset.
